Legal Aid Institutes feels terrorized

Source
Kompas - April 25, 1998

Jakarta - During the last ten days, employees organized under the Indonesian Legal Aid Institutes Foundation (YLBHI) have experienced terror actions. Already four persons aiding YLBHI work have been terrorized, and one among them was even almost abducted. One incident of physical terrorization has been officially reported to the Menteng Sector Police.

This was disclosed by LBH Jakarta director Apong Herlina and YLBHI deputy chairman Munir to journalists on Friday (24/4) in Jakarta. The terrorization case reported was the most recent one, namely experienced by Ester Indahyani Jusuf, a lawyer who has handled many political cases at the LBH Jakarta. Other cases not involving physical suffering have not been reported.

Hit by thrown object

Ester explained that on Tuesday (21/4) after buying fried bananas some 100 meters distant from the LBH Jakarta office, somebody threw an object which hit her in the back. She did not know what the object was, but she was bruised and the spot where she was hit became swollen.

She was not certain who did it. Just that afterwards a motorcycle passed her with two black-jacketed persons on it. The Diponegoro road where it happened at the time was practically deserted, so she is fairly certain those people did it. She added that the incident would not deter her, but rather spur her on.

Munir refused to disclose the identities of the other victims, for their safety. But he stressed that they were not YLBHI lawyers, but people assisting in investigations. The form of terrorization they suffered was, among other things, being knocked unconscious from behind while walking to the YLBHI office, being almost hit by motorcycles although traffic was very light, so they were convinced of purposefulness. Another person when on the point of being abducted, turned out not to be the intended target.

He said that terror by telephone happened too often to keep track of, particularly in connection with missing persons. They realized that the terrorization was intended so the workers in this profession would not work at maximum. But they wanted to state that the task of the security apparatus is to safeguard the security of every citizen.
